3. I Feel the Same Way, Except for One Thing
I'ts very likely the people who did the trampling were being pushed from behind and had no real option. The people in back doing the pushing couldn't see what was going on.

There have been other crowd trampling deaths -- I seem to remember a concert in Cincinnati and a soccer game in Scotland -- and that's what generally happens. It is very dangerous to press forward in a mob because it creates more force than any one person can withstand. The people in front end up being carried along, except their feet have to go somewhere.
